DID Press: A new report by Bloomberg says Israeli assessments indicate that the number of Iranian missile launchers has remained largely unchanged despite a week of continuous airstrikes.

According to the report, officials in Israel believe that the total number of launchers operated by Iran has not significantly decreased, highlighting the difficulty of locating and destroying these systems.
Bloomberg noted that the persistence of these launch platforms reflects the challenges faced by attacking forces in identifying mobile or concealed missile infrastructure.
The report also emphasized that, contrary to some expectations, Iranian airspace continues to pose significant risks for aircraft from both the United States and Israel operating in the region.
